Output 360836a83abf576231ecebab153db64767098f336fd72fe6e0ec0165213eff5f:10

value
123949696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cb86922f8d958029ccf95858125e41bc3c179fd OP_EQUAL
address
MAX24t3GX89cUHXd5Y3Lad3anCJxRHwHfm
transaction
360836a83abf576231ecebab153db64767098f336fd72fe6e0ec0165213eff5f
spent
true